Several themes emerge prominently among investors discussing when to buy a cold wallet:
Testing Transfers: It's advisable to conduct smaller test transfers from exchanges before moving larger amounts. A user shared, "Remember to do your 'small amount' tester transferbetter moving a larger amount and pay the one fee." This strategy could minimize loss due to high transaction fees.
Investment Evaluation: Many investors agree that when crypto holdings approach Β£1,000, it's time to consider cold storage seriously. Individuals often reflect on how much they can afford to lose, comparing it to the value of personal items, such as a computer. One user stated, "I withdraw when it equals the value of a nice computer."
Active Security Awareness: Focus has shifted toward the risks associated with leaving funds on exchanges. Investors generally agree to consider moving to cold storage when the value of digital assets becomes significant. A common rule of thumb indicates that if you would be unhappy losing investments equivalent to weeks of earnings, then acquiring a cold wallet is essential.
